白细胞介素-2及可溶性白细胞介素-2受体与多发性硬化症患者鞘内免疫球蛋白合成的关系。

The relationship of interleukin-2 and soluble interleukin-2 receptors to intrathecal immunoglobulin synthesis in patients with multiple sclerosis.

作者信息

Sharief M K, Hentges R, Thompson E J

机构信息

Department of Clinical Neurochemistry, National Hospital for Neurology and Neurosurgery, London, U.K.

出版信息

J Neuroimmunol. 1991 Apr;32(1):43-51. doi: 10.1016/0165-5728(91)90070-n.

DOI:10.1016/0165-5728(91)90070-n
PMID:2002090
Abstract

The in vivo relationship of interleukin-2 (IL-2) to the local humoral immune response within the central nervous system (CNS) in patients with multiple sclerosis (MS) is hitherto largely unknown. Intrathecal levels of IL-2 and soluble IL-2 receptors (sIL-2R) were correlated to the local CNS synthesis of immunoglobulin G, A, D, and M isotypes in 70 patients with clinically definite MS. Levels were also determined in 19 normal control subjects to establish normal reference limits. High cerebrospinal fluid levels of IL-2 and sIL-2R were detected mainly in patients with acute relapsing-remitting MS and were significantly higher than corresponding serum levels. Intrathecal levels of IL-2 significantly correlated with local CNS synthesis of IgD and IgM, while no correlation was found with either IgG or IgA. Similarly, intrathecal sIL-2R levels significantly correlated with local CNS production of IgD and IgM, but not IgG or IgA. These findings further extend previous reports and also suggest that IL-2 and sIL-2R are involved in the early intrathecal humoral immune response in MS.

摘要

多发性硬化症(MS)患者体内白细胞介素-2(IL-2)与中枢神经系统(CNS)局部体液免疫反应之间的关系迄今仍 largely unknown。在70例临床确诊的MS患者中,鞘内IL-2和可溶性IL-2受体(sIL-2R)水平与CNS局部免疫球蛋白G、A、D和M亚型的合成相关。还测定了19名正常对照受试者的水平以建立正常参考范围。IL-2和sIL-2R的高脑脊液水平主要在急性复发缓解型MS患者中检测到,且显著高于相应的血清水平。鞘内IL-2水平与CNS局部IgD和IgM的合成显著相关,而与IgG或IgA均无相关性。同样,鞘内sIL-2R水平与CNS局部IgD和IgM的产生显著相关,但与IgG或IgA无关。这些发现进一步扩展了先前的报道,也表明IL-2和sIL-2R参与了MS早期的鞘内体液免疫反应。
